6. Data Privacy and Compliance:
a. Compliance with Regulations:
Privacy Impact Assessments: Conduct privacy impact assessments to ensure that new features or changes comply with privacy regulations. User Consent: Obtain clear and informed consent from users regarding the collection and use of their personal information.
b. Transparency and Accountability:
Security Reporting: Provide users with a transparent report on the security measures in place, including encryption standards and compliance certifications. Incident Response Plan: Develop and communicate an incident response plan outlining the steps taken in the event of a security incident. These advanced considerations aim to provide a comprehensive and proactive approach to secure online banking practices. It's crucial to regularly review and update these practices to adapt to evolving cyber threats and maintain the highest level of security for both customers and employees.
